LAPP Cable

Rubber cable for light mechanical stress and handheld devices used in households, kitchens, offices

H05RR-F, HAR-certified, power and control cable for household and handheld devices, rubber, class 5/flexible, indoor use, flame-retardant

Applications
  • Handheld and power supply devices according to EN 50565-2
  • For lightweight workshop tools that are subject to light loads
  • According to EN 50565-2: dry and damp rooms; only temporary use outdoors; not for industrial/commercial or agricultural facilities, except tailors/cutting workshops; not suitable for supplying industrial power tools
  • Light & sound technology
Features
  • Ozone-resistant
Product make up
  • Bare copper wire according to HAR
  • Core insulation: rubber compound, type EI 4
  • Outer sheath: rubber compound, type EM3

Manufacturer Lapp
Cold resistant Yes
UV Resistant Yes
Number of conductors 5
mm2 per conductor 1.5
Protective Conductor Yes
Outer Diameter (mm) 9.8 - 11.4
Copper index kg per km 72
Core Identification Code Coloured according to HD 308
Nominal Voltage U0/U: 300/500 V
Current Rating HTML
  • According to IEC 60364-5-52/ VDE 0298-4
  • EN 50565-1/ VDE 0298-565-1
Test Voltage
  • 2000 V
